The property

Rarely available to the market is the opportunity to purchase this 1 bed semi detached bungalow. With the addition of a conservatory to the rear, ’Ardon Cottage’ would provide suitable accommodation for single person or couple. Located within the popular town of Bo’ness, and well placed for the local amenities, the property comprises: entrance hall, lounge, compact kitchen, conservatory, large double bedrooms and bathroom w/c. The property further benefits from double glazing and gas central heating. Externally there are spacious gardens to rear, mainly laid to lawn with area laid to decking and garden shed. The front garden has also been laid to lawn with some shrubs and trees. There is on street parking to the front of the property. Early viewing is recommended to appreciate the property on offer.

Total Floor Area 53 m2
Energy rating E
